Description
Iron(II) Nitrate is an inorganic salt that serves as a versatile source of ferrous ions and nitrate anions in industrial processes. Its reactivity makes it a valuable precursor for synthesizing other iron compounds and functional materials. This product is essential for manufacturers and research facilities in sectors such as chemical synthesis, catalysis, and water treatment. Application
- Chemical Synthesis: A key starting material for the production of other iron-based chemicals, including oxides, hydroxides, and complex catalysts.
- Catalyst Preparation: Used in the formulation of catalysts for oxidation reactions and other industrial chemical processes.
- Laboratory Reagent: Employed in analytical chemistry and research as a standard or reagent for qualitative and quantitative analysis.
- Water Treatment: Acts as a coagulant aid or a source of iron in processes for phosphate removal and contaminant precipitation.
- Surface Treatment: Utilized in metal finishing and conversion coating processes for iron and steel.
- Pigment & Dye Intermediate: Serves as an intermediate in the manufacture of certain iron-based pigments and colorants.
- Agriculture (Specialized Use): Used in limited agricultural research and formulations as a micronutrient source, subject to specific regulatory approval.
- Electronics & Material Science: A precursor for depositing iron oxide thin films or synthesizing nanomaterials via sol-gel and other routes.
Basic Information
| Product Name | Iron(II) Nitrate |
| CAS No. | 14013-86-6 |
| Molecular Formula | Fe(NO3)2 • xH2O |
| Molecular Weight | 179.86 (anhydrous basis) |
| Synonyms | Ferrous Nitrate; Iron Dinitrate; Nitric Acid, Iron(2+) Salt; Iron(2+) Nitrate; Ferrum Nitricum; UN 1466 (for hydrates) |
| EINECS | 237-853-5 |

Storage
Preserve in a tightly closed container, protected from light. Store in a cool, dry, well-ventilated area at a controlled room temperature (15-25°C). This material is hygroscopic (moisture-sensitive) and easily oxidized; prolonged exposure to air and moisture must be avoided to maintain product integrity. Keep away from incompatible materials such as strong reducing agents, combustible materials, and strong acids.
